[SOLVED] Enemy ships cloning unowned boarders
Basically, if you jump into a fight with enemy boarders on your ship, and the beacon you land on has a ship with a clone bay, those boarders will be cloned into the enemy ship when they die. I had a small Zoltan cruiser filled with like 9 enemy Zoltans due to this. Hilarious, but I assume it's not intentional.

Re: Not sure if bug: enemy ships cloning unowned boarders
It's intentional actually. We enjoy that chaos that can emerge from that
